Building materials store services in Durban, KwaZulu-Natal
Durban and the surrounding KwaZulu-Natal region host a diverse range of building materials outlets that cater to residential, commercial, and industrial projects. These stores typically offer a broad selection of products and services designed to support construction, renovation, and maintenance. Patrons can expect guidance on suitable materials for local climates and coastal conditions, alongside practical information on delivery, storage, and safety considerations.
One prominent feature of Durban’s building materials sector is the emphasis on readily available bulk materials alongside smaller, consumer-friendly items. Customers commonly access cement, plaster, concrete blocks, timber, bricks, roofing sheets, tiles, insulation, fasteners, adhesives, sealants, and paints. In addition, many outlets stock specialised items such as waterproofing solutions, drainage products, and tiling supplies. The range often extends to tools and equipment necessary for basic trades, including mixers, wheelbarrows, levels, and hand tools, enabling customers to complete projects at various scales.
Staff within these stores frequently provide advisory support to assist buyers in selecting appropriate products for their specific applications. This may involve guidance on local building regulations, load requirements, weather considerations, and the durability of materials in coastal and humid environments. While staff may not substitute for professional design advice, they can help identify suitable products, suggest alternative options, and point customers toward compatible accessories and complementary items.
Delivery and logistics form a critical part of the customer experience. Many outlets offer in-house delivery services that can accommodate small to sizeable orders, with schedules that consider the city’s traffic patterns and regional demand. Some stores establish partnerships with courier or transport services to extend reach beyond immediate precincts, which is particularly useful for larger orders or projects situated on municipal or suburban sites. When arranging delivery, customers typically need to consider access to the site, securing clearance to unload materials, and any requirements for off-loading heavy items such as roofing sheets or timber.
Pricing and budgeting guidance are common features, though specifics vary by outlet. Consultants may assist with material estimations, help plan purchases for a given project phase, and suggest cost-effective alternatives when suitable. Seasonal promotions, bulk discounts, and trade pricing are frequently encountered, especially in preparation for peak construction periods. Shoppers are encouraged to compare products across stores when possible, while recognising that availability and lead times can fluctuate depending on supply chains and local demand.
Practical considerations include the handling and storage of materials on site. Building projects in Durban often face high humidity, heat, and occasional tropical weather, so attention is given to moisture-sensitive items, corrosion-prone metals, and materials that perform well in humid climates. Stores may offer weatherproofing products, protective coverings, and guidance on safe, secure stacking to minimise damage and accidents. It is common to find a mix of traditional retail space and takeaway or will-call counters, allowing customers to collect pre-ordered items while receiving basic assistance from staff.
Some outlets also provide maintenance and repair-related products for ongoing built-environment needs, such as sealants, paint maintenance, and weatherproofing services. These components support routine upkeep, helping to extend the lifespan of installations and improve long-term performance.
For those planning projects in KwaZulu-Natal, it is advisable to identify a reliable nearby supplier with clear stock availability, reasonable delivery windows, and accessible customer service. The typical experience combines practical product knowledge, convenient access to a wide range of building materials, and logistical support designed to keep projects moving efficiently from initial purchase to completion.
